The locations of ballot drop boxes and USPS mail boxes:

If you receive a ballot packet for someone who is no longer at the address, please write, “NOT AT THIS ADDRESS,” and place it back in the USPS mail. The returned ballot packet will be used to flag the corresponding voter’s registration record and help to identify outdated records in the voter file.

Ballot drop boxes for the 2026 Primary Election will be deployed on Friday, July 17th at the following locations:

Hanalei Neighborhood Center
(5-5358 Kūhiō Highway)

Princeville Public Library
(4343 Emmalani Drive)

Kīlauea Neighborhood Center
(2460 Keneke Street)

Kapa‘a Public Library
(1464 Kūhiō Highway)

Waipouli Town Center
(near Guardian Self Storage 4-711 Kūhiō Highway)

Kōloa Neighborhood Center
(3461 Weliweli Road)

Kalāheo Neighborhood Center
(4480 Papalina Road)

Hanapēpē Public Library
(4490 Kona Road)

Waimea Neighborhood Center
(4556 Makeke Road)

Elections Division
(4386 Rice Street)

Drop boxes will be accessible 24/7 until 7:00 p.m. on Primary Election Day, Saturday, August 8, 2026.

Ballots must be received, not postmarked by 7:00 p.m. on August 8, 2026.

For additional information, please contact the Office of the County Clerk, Elections Division at (808) 241-4800.
